Ethics is a foundation of eating disorder care. It provides a outline for clinical decision-making and practice. What are some of the unique dilemmas that face providers? If you are in recovery, is self-disclosure an effective tool?  Join us as we explore key ethical principles and dilemmas facing eating disorder treatment providers.

Identify Ethical principles and dilemmas in the treatment of eating disorders
Explore how self-disclosure of therapists in recovery affects eating disorder treatment and counselor self-care

Leslie Phillips is a Licensed Professional Counselor, a Licensed Counseling Supervisor, and a Nationally Certified Counselor. She has been in the field of mental health since 1997, and has over 15 years of Clinical Experience, providing services in the Huntsville, Guntersville, Arab, Decatur, Athens, and Moulton Alabama areas.  Leslie has a Master's Degree in Counseling and Psychology from the University of West Alabama.  Her experience includes counseling in a variety of settings, ranging from private practice to professional organizations, as well as mental health centers. Leslie has experience in supervising and managing mental health programs, staffs, and subsequent services, as well as ensuring quality assurance and performance improvement. She also has experience in providing training for mental health professionals. Leslie oversees the program "Leslie Phillips Seminars®" which hosts continuing education seminars for mental health professionals, primarily hosted in the Northern Alabama area as this program is an NBCC approved continuing education provider, and an Alabama SW continuing education approved provider. In addition to this practice, Leslie has provided supervision for those seeking state of Alabama LPC licensure since 2011. Leslie also teaches Undergraduate Psychology and Human Service courses with Columbia College.
